Context: Ardenfell line margins slipped three points over two quarters. Drivers: input steel costs, aggressive discounting at the Westmoor branch, and a stale price book. Proposal: uplift list prices four percent, tighten discount authority to regional level, sunset the two lowest-margin SKUs. Risk: volume loss at Halverton accounts, estimated under two percent. Decision requested at Thursday's review. Modelling assumptions are in the appendix pack. The commercial reasoning leadership wants kept close is noted directly below.

board note of tajop-yajof: The finance team signed off on a budget of $77.6 million for Project Pramir.

Quick heads-up on Pinwheel UI versioning: we cut a minor release every sprint, and anything touching component props needs a changeset file in the PR. No changeset, no merge — the bot will nag you. Majors are rare and go through the design council first. The full policy, with examples of what counts as breaking, lives on the internal page below.

wiki page, bahip-yahip: https://grafana.qirvanlabs.corp/browse/display/projects/cc3a1b9dbfc9

## Changed defaults

Heads up: the Ledgerline tax-rate lookup cache now defaults to a 15-minute TTL instead of 24 hours. Turns out rates in the Veldt County sandbox were going stale mid-demo, which was embarrassing. Eviction is now LRU rather than FIFO, and the cache warms on boot. If you're reviewing, check that nothing hardcodes the old TTL. The new defaults land as follows.

deployment values, bajop-taweg:
holwyn:
  log_level: debug
  metrics_host: metrics.holwyn.zemvarsys.internal
  pool_size: 32